AllNullableIgnoreOptions

Why ignore nullable differences rather than using ObliviousNullableModifierMatchesAny?

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

We are checking for unsafe nullability differences separately. I decided to just not report on safe nullability differences.

When nullable differences are detected by signatures comparing not-equal like this it's a pain, because the differences might be dynamic/object stuff, or it might be string?/string stuff, which we might want to group separately, so that #nullable disable warnings disables the latter and not the former.

This is why the following "bug" occurs for partial methods. (warning is not reported in SharpLab, you'll have to paste into a new project in VS to reproduce.)

#nullable enable annotations
#nullable disable warnings

public partial class C
{
    // implementation accepting "less" than definition is unsafe, and we don't warn here with '#nullable disable warnings'
    public partial void M1(string? s);
    public partial void M1(string s) { }

    // implementation accepting "more" than definition is safe, but we warn here with '#nullable disable warnings'
    public partial void M2(string s);
    public partial void M2(string? s) { } // warning CS8826: Partial method declarations 'void C.M2(string s)' and 'void C.M2(string? s)' have signature differences.
}
